What companies run services between Wiener Neustadt, Austria and Müllendorf, Austria?

You can take a train from Wiener Neustadt Hbf to Muellendorf via Ebenfurth in around 29 min. Alternatively, Verkehrsverbund Ost-Region - VOR operates a bus from Wiener Neustadt Hauptbahnhof to Müllendorf Fabrikstraße 4 times a day. Tickets cost €4–7 and the journey takes 44 min.
